Hempstead vs Niagara Falls
Side-by-side comparison
How does Hempstead, NY compare to Niagara Falls, NY? Hempstead has a population of 58,569 with a median household income of $82,454, while Niagara Falls has 48,198 residents and a median income of $48,535.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Hempstead, NY | Niagara Falls, NY |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 58,569 | 48,198 | +21.5% |
| Median Age | 36.5 | 40.7 | -10.3% |
| Foreign Born % | 37.6% | 4.6% | +717.4% |
| Metric | Hempstead | Niagara Falls |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$82,454 | $48,535 | +69.9% |
| Unemployment | 9.5% | 9.7% | -2.1% |
| Poverty Rate | 14.8% | 23.7% | -37.6% |
| Bachelor's+ | 20.5% | 22.8% | -10.1% |
| Metric | Hempstead | Niagara Falls |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$442,100 | $104,400 | +323.5% |
| Median Rent | $1649/mo | $784/mo | +110.3% |
| Housing Units | 18,836 | 26,161 | -28.0% |
